Name/TitleCaponising instruments (tin)
About this objectPart of a caponising set for implanting a Boots preparation called Hexoestral in livestock to increase their rate of growth by the action of the female hormone. This item is a tin used to contain the caponising set, the tin was originally used to contain confectionery. The tin also contains a piece of magazine used as packing material.
The donor states the kit was used at Groton near Boxford c. 1950-1969 for fattening cockerels for Christmas.
